Ingredients
White Seafood Lasagna is ultra rich and creamy with lots of shrimp, scallops, and crab. Makes a great meal for a special occasion.
Ingredients:
– 9 lasagna noodles
– 1 tablespoon butter
– 1 pound medium uncooked shrimp, (peeled and deveined)
– 1 pound bay scallops
– 5 garlic cloves, (minced)
– 1/4 cup white grape juice
– 1 tablespoon lemon juice
– 1 pound lump or backfin crabmeat
– 4 tablespoons butter
– 1/4 cup all-purpose flour
– 3 cups whole milk
– 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
– 1/2 cup freshly shredded Parmesan cheese
– 3/4 teaspoon salt
– 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
– 1/2 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es
– pinch of nutmeg
– 1 (15-ounce) carton ricotta cheese
– 1 large egg
– 1 cup shredded mozzarella or pepper jack cheese
– 1/2 cup freshly shredded Parmesan cheese
– 1 package frozen, chopped spinach, (thawed and the water squeezed out.)
– 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
– 1/4 cup freshly shredded Parmesan cheese
– 1 tablespoon melted butter
– 1/4 cup dry bread crumbs
– 1 tablespoon chopped fresh parsley

How to Make White Seafood Lasagna
Step 1: Cook the Noodles
Cook noodles according to package directions in salted water. Drain and set aside.
Step 2: Prepare the Seafood
While noodles cook:
* Melt butter in a large skillet over medium heat.
* Add shrimp and cook until mostly pink but slightly undercooked. Remove shrimp and set aside.
* In the same pan, add scallops and cook briefly until about halfway done. Remove and set aside with shrimp.
Step 3: Make the Sauce
In the same skillet:
* Add garlic and cook for about two minutes until fragrant.
* Pour in white grape juice and lemon juice. Scrape any browned bits from the bottom of the skillet.
* Stir in crabmeat along with cooked shrimp and scallops. Set aside.
Step 4: Create Cheese Sauce
In a large saucepan:
* Melt butter over medium heat.
* Add flour and stir constantly for one minute to create a roux.
* Gradually whisk in whole milk. Simmer for a few minutes until slightly thickened.
* Stir in mozzarella cheese, Parmesan cheese, salt, pepper, crushed red pepper flakes, and nutmeg. Set aside.
Step 5: Combine Ricotta Mixture
In a medium bowl:
* Whisk together ricotta cheese, egg, shredded mozzarella cheese, Parmesan cheese, and thawed spinach. Set aside.
Step 6: Assemble the Lasagna
Preheat oven to 350 degrees Fahrenheit and grease a 9×13-inch baking pan:
* Spread about half a cup of cheese sauce on the bottom of the prepared baking dish.
* Layer three noodles on top followed by half of the ricotta mixture, half of the seafood mixture, then about two-thirds of cheese sauce.
Step 7: Repeat Layers
Repeat layering process:
* Add another layer with three noodles followed by remaining ricotta mixture, remaining seafood mixture, then finish with remaining noodles topped with remaining cheese sauce.
* Sprinkle mozzarella on top.
Step 8: Bake
Bake uncovered for about 20 minutes:
While baking:
* Mix together Parmesan cheese, melted butter, and bread crumbs.
After initial baking time:
* Sprinkle this mixture over lasagna and return to oven for an additional 20 to 25 minutes until golden brown.
Step 9: Garnish
Garnish with chopped fresh parsley before serving. Let sit for at least 15 minutes before cutting into portions.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
Making White Seafood Lasagna can be a delightful experience, but a few common mistakes can hinder your success.
- Not Pre-Cooking the Seafood: Ensure you partially cook the seafood before layering. This helps retain its texture and prevents overcooking in the oven.
- Ignoring Sauce Thickness: A sauce that is too thin can lead to soggy lasagna. Simmer it longer to achieve a creamy consistency.
- Using Cold Ingredients: Always use room temperature ingredients for the cheese mixture. This helps in blending smoothly and evenly throughout the lasagna.
- Overcrowding Layers: Avoid adding too much seafood or filling in each layer. Stick to recommended amounts for even cooking and flavor balance.
- Skipping Rest Time: Letting the lasagna sit for 15 minutes after baking is crucial. This allows the layers to set, making it easier to cut.
Refrigerator Storage
- Store in an airtight container for up to 3-4 days.
- Allow the lasagna to cool completely before storing it in the refrigerator.
Freezing White Seafood Lasagna
- Wrap tightly in plastic wrap or aluminum foil for up to 2-3 months.
- Label with the date for easy tracking.
Reheating White Seafood Lasagna
- Oven: Preheat to 350°F (175°C) and cover with foil; heat for about 30-45 minutes until warmed through.
- Microwave: Place a slice on a microwave-safe plate; cover and heat on medium power for 3-5 minutes, checking often.
- Stovetop: Use a non-stick skillet over low heat; add a splash of water to create steam, and cover until heated through, about 10 minutes.

Frequently Asked Questions
What is White Seafood Lasagna?
White Seafood Lasagna is a rich and creamy dish made with layers of pasta, seafood like shrimp, scallops, and crab, combined with cheesy white sauce.
Can I customize the seafood in White Seafood Lasagna?
Yes! You can mix different types of seafood according to your preference. Shrimp, scallops, or even fish work wonderfully together.
How do I ensure my White Seafood Lasagna doesn’t turn out watery?
Make sure your cheese sauce is thick enough before layering. Additionally, avoid excess moisture from thawed spinach or seafood during preparation.
Can I make White Seafood Lasagna ahead of time?
Absolutely! You can assemble it a day ahead and store it in the refrigerator until ready to bake. Just be sure to adjust baking time if it’s cold from the fridge.
Is there a vegetarian version of White Seafood Lasagna?
Yes! You can replace seafood with vegetables like mushrooms, zucchini, or eggplant while keeping the creamy sauce intact.
